Man’s death in Co Tyrone being treated as suspicious

Body of 32-year-old discovered in garage in Coalisland

Police in Co Tyrone are treating the death of a man found in a garage in Coalisland as suspicious.

The body of the 32-year-old was found in the garage on the Moor Road area at about 1pm on Thursday.

A postmortem examination will be held on the man’s body to determine the cause of death.

Detective Chief Inspector Lee McNevison, who is leading the enquiry, said: “If anyone saw anything unusual in the Moor Road area in recent days, we would like them to contact detectives in Dungannon by calling the non-emergency number 101. Information can also be passed anonymously via the independent charity Crimestoppers on 0800 555 111.”
